I bring you this, an experimental script to export a Blender scene as a map for UFO Alien Invasion.

Download, documentation and examples.

Of course I'm quite aware that Blender is not really a mapping tool, nevertheless it can be successfully used as such. And sometimes it may be convenient to use something you already know, or to make use of Blender's vast modelling capabilities.

There are two other Quake exporters, but i believe this one is different from both. The first one, bundled with Blender, exports to the Radiant format and, at the moment at least, ignores texture mapping all together. The second does the texture mapping, however in the QuArK format. And neither can handle UFO specific things of course ;)
